dc.description.abstract Residential real estate possesses not only the value of utilisation in owner-occupation but also the value of investment in leasing and disposal. In the gamut of investment choices generally, investors need to be adequately informed and properly guided on attributes of expected returns to enhance optimal creation of wealth. This research examined decision-taking factors in residential property investments, the trends of rental values on leases and capital values of residential properties from 2001 to 2010 and factors influencing returns in investments in residential real estate in the Lagos metropolis. Out of the 168 and 199 questionnaires distributed to Estate Surveyors and Valuers, and registered real estate developers in Lagos State respectively, 154 and 186 were retrieved respectively. Data on influencing factors, perceptions, rental incomes and sale/purchase prices were analysed using descriptive statistics, correlation and trend analysis. Income flow, capital outlay and growth are the main enabling attractions to investors in embarking on residential property investments while the state of the economy and location are the main factors attributed to shaping the returns on residential real estate investments. Between 2001 and 2010 in the Lagos metropolis, returns on blocks of 4 No. 2-bedroom flats ranged from 3.29% to 7.96%; blocks of 4 No. 3-bedroom flats from 2.71% to 7.16%; blocks of 2-wing 4-bedroom duplexes from 3.56% to 6.13%, 5-bedroom detached houses from 2.57% to 5.53% and 3/4/5-bedroom bungalows from 2.58% to 8.62%. Results from the study showed that returns from investments in residential real estate do not conform to straight-jacket defined boundaries. It is recommended that services of Estate Surveyors and Valuers are better engaged by residential real estate developers from the conception of investments in residential real estate to rightfully determine the optimal type of residential property for envisaged or already secured locations and the best location for a predetermined type of residential property. en_US
